He angitūtanga | About the role
Are you a passionate, creative storyteller who loves getting out into nature? How would you feel about the opportunity to get up-close and personal with some of the most unique native species and stunning locations Aotearoa has to offer - and to share stories about the incredible conservation mahi of Te Papa Atawhai|Department of Conservation?
As a Media and Communications Advisor, you will lead and deliver media and communications support for the Auckland Region, telling their amazing conservation stories. You will also provide media and communications support to a number of national portfolios and projects, with the support of the wider Media and Communications Team. You will quickly identify risks and opportunities, adapt your approach, and provide staff and stakeholders with appropriate communications support when required.

Mō te tīma | About the team
The Media and Communications Team provide media and external communications support and services across the Department, working closely with Ministers' offices and senior management. Spread across Aotearoa, each region has a regionally based media and communications advisor to advise and support regional staff on local operations/projects and issues while also providing support on regionally and nationally significant programmes and projects.
